Output 659482848fa07ec113ed7e16b367ca31d92fbfbdb201d06bdd10955ad445dfa7:2

value
950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1a795292df6432ce280e11f97b939bcd0f09ef9 OP_EQUALVERIFY OP_CHECKSIG
address
1HCMMoUaxMCJdmCPpY552ssj8iCNnMAvkH
transaction
659482848fa07ec113ed7e16b367ca31d92fbfbdb201d06bdd10955ad445dfa7
confirmations
279403
spent
true